Juan Carlos Dı́az is a scholar working on Mathematical Physics, Computational Theory and Mathematics and Geometry and Topology. According to data from OpenAlex, Juan Carlos Dı́az has authored 44 papers receiving a total of 442 indexed citations (citations by other indexed papers that have themselves been cited), including 21 papers in Mathematical Physics, 13 papers in Computational Theory and Mathematics and 11 papers in Geometry and Topology. Recurrent topics in Juan Carlos Dı́az’s work include Advanced Banach Space Theory (19 papers), Holomorphic and Operator Theory (9 papers) and Rough Sets and Fuzzy Logic (8 papers). Juan Carlos Dı́az is often cited by papers focused on Advanced Banach Space Theory (19 papers), Holomorphic and Operator Theory (9 papers) and Rough Sets and Fuzzy Logic (8 papers). Juan Carlos Dı́az collaborates with scholars based in Spain, United States and Germany. Juan Carlos Dı́az's co-authors include Jesús Medina, Graeme Fairweather, P. Keast, Andreas Griewank, Seán Dineen, Andreas Defant, Domingo Garcı́a, Manuel Maestre, Erja Turunen and José Bonet and has published in prestigious journals such as Mathematics of Computation, International Journal for Numerical Methods in Engineering and Information Sciences.
